Output cd2c9069700a50d5996c63bcafc2377e03e020eb4f56f7dc72f3d84bf9f1ede7:0

value
38426260
script pubkey
OP_0 OP_PUSHBYTES_20 f6f28d2ec5afc6a0f08009465552245d423ba50a
address
bc1q7meg6tk94lr2puyqp9r9253yt4prhfg2mk5yqn
transaction
cd2c9069700a50d5996c63bcafc2377e03e020eb4f56f7dc72f3d84bf9f1ede7
confirmations
139407
spent
true